Cultivating Joe Pye Weed in Punjab (India): A Climate Stress Modeling Approach

In the ever-evolving landscape of agricultural practices, understanding the intricate relationship between plants and their environment has become increasingly crucial. This blog post delves into the intricacies of growing Joe Pye Weed, a captivating perennial native to North America, within the unique climatic conditions of Punjab, India. By leveraging climate stress modeling, we will explore the strategies and techniques necessary to successfully cultivate this remarkable plant, while ensuring the well-being of both the crop and the local community.

Punjab, a vibrant agricultural hub in India, is known for its diverse climatic conditions. The region experiences a semi-arid continental climate, characterized by hot summers, mild winters, and a monsoon season that brings much-needed precipitation. However, the region is also susceptible to various climate-related stressors, such as heatwaves, droughts, and unpredictable rainfall patterns, which can significantly impact crop growth and productivity.

To ensure the successful cultivation of Joe Pye Weed in this dynamic environment, it is essential to employ a comprehensive climate stress modeling approach. This involves analyzing historical weather patterns, forecasting future climate trends, and developing tailored strategies to mitigate the adverse effects of these climatic challenges.

When it comes to growing Joe Pye Weed in Punjab, several key factors must be taken into account during the climate stress modeling process:

  • Temperature Fluctuations: Joe Pye Weed thrives in moderate temperatures, typically ranging from 15°C to 25°C. Understanding the region’s temperature patterns, including the frequency and intensity of heatwaves, is crucial for determining the optimal planting and cultivation strategies.
  • Precipitation Patterns: The plant requires consistent moisture for healthy growth, with an optimal annual rainfall of 50-100 cm. Analyzing the region’s monsoon patterns, as well as the potential for droughts, can help farmers plan irrigation systems and adopt water-efficient practices.
  • Soil Conditions: Joe Pye Weed thrives in well-drained, moist soils with a slightly acidic to neutral pH. Conducting soil analysis and identifying the most suitable areas for cultivation can optimize plant performance and resilience.
  • Pest and Disease Pressures: Climate change can also influence the prevalence and severity of pests and diseases affecting Joe Pye Weed. Modeling these risks and developing integrated pest management strategies can help protect the crop and minimize the use of harmful chemicals.
  • Adaptation and Resilience: Exploring strategies to enhance the plant’s adaptability and resilience to climate-related stressors, such as the selection of drought-tolerant cultivars or the incorporation of companion planting, can further bolster the crop’s performance.

Implementing Climate-Smart Cultivation Practices

By integrating the insights gained from climate stress modeling, farmers in Punjab can implement a comprehensive set of climate-smart cultivation practices to ensure the successful growth of Joe Pye Weed:

Site Selection and Preparation

Carefully evaluate the available land in Punjab, identifying areas with the most favorable soil conditions and microclimate characteristics. Prepare the soil by incorporating organic matter, adjusting the pH as needed, and ensuring proper drainage to create an optimal growing environment for Joe Pye Weed.

Planting and Establishment

Time the planting of Joe Pye Weed seedlings or seeds to coincide with the onset of the monsoon season, ensuring the plants receive adequate moisture for germination and early growth. Consider using mulch or companion plants to retain soil moisture and suppress weed growth during the establishment phase.

Irrigation and Water Management

Implement efficient irrigation systems, such as drip or micro-sprinkler irrigation, to deliver water directly to the plant’s root zone, minimizing water loss and maximizing its utilization. Monitor soil moisture levels and adjust irrigation schedules accordingly to meet the plant’s evolving needs, particularly during periods of drought or water scarcity.

Nutrient Management

Develop a balanced fertilization program that combines organic and inorganic sources, tailored to the specific nutrient requirements of Joe Pye Weed and the soil conditions in Punjab. Regularly monitor plant health and adjust the nutrient regime as needed to maintain optimal growth and resilience.

Pest and Disease Management

Employ an integrated pest management (IPM) approach, combining cultural, biological, and, as a last resort, selective chemical methods to control pests and diseases affecting Joe Pye Weed. This holistic approach not only protects the crop but also minimizes the environmental impact and promotes the overall sustainability of the cultivation system.

Harvesting and Post-Harvest Handling

Time the harvesting of Joe Pye Weed to coincide with the plant’s peak bloom, ensuring the highest quality and yield of the desired plant parts. Properly handle and store the harvested material to maintain its integrity and minimize post-harvest losses, leveraging climate-smart storage solutions as needed.

Integrating Joe Pye Weed into the Local Ecosystem

Beyond the technical aspects of cultivation, the successful integration of Joe Pye Weed into the local ecosystem of Punjab can have far-reaching benefits for both the agricultural community and the environment. This holistic approach involves:

Biodiversity Enhancement

Joe Pye Weed is known for its ability to attract a diverse array of pollinators, including butterflies, bees, and hummingbirds. By incorporating this plant into the landscape, farmers can contribute to the conservation of local biodiversity and promote a healthy, thriving ecosystem.

Soil Health Improvement

As a deep-rooted perennial, Joe Pye Weed can help improve soil structure, increase organic matter content, and enhance the overall fertility of the land. This can have a positive ripple effect on the productivity and sustainability of other crops grown in the region.

Community Engagement and Education

Engage with local communities, sharing the knowledge and benefits of growing Joe Pye Weed. This can involve educational workshops, demonstration plots, and collaborative efforts to incorporate the plant into traditional medicinal and culinary practices, thereby fostering a deeper appreciation for its versatility and promoting the overall well-being of the region.
